Linux服务器高效管理实战
|
作为一名后端站长,每天面对的挑战之一就是如何高效地管理Linux服务器。随着业务规模的扩大,手动操作已经无法满足需求,自动化和脚本化成为必须。 掌握基础命令是前提,但更重要的是理解如何将这些命令组合成高效的管理流程。比如使用find结合sed、awk等工具进行批量文件处理,能够节省大量时间。 监控系统状态是日常工作的重点。通过top、htop、iostat等工具实时查看CPU、内存、磁盘IO情况,有助于快速定位性能瓶颈。同时,利用cron定时任务定期执行健康检查脚本,可以提前发现潜在问题。 配置管理工具如Ansible或SaltStack,能够实现多台服务器的统一配置和部署。这不仅提高了效率,也减少了人为错误的发生。建议将常用配置写入版本控制系统,便于追踪和回滚。 日志分析同样不可忽视。通过rsyslog或syslog-ng集中收集日志,并结合ELK(Elasticsearch、Logstash、Kibana)进行可视化分析,能更直观地了解系统运行状况。 安全防护是管理的核心。定期更新系统补丁,关闭不必要的服务,限制root登录,使用iptables或firewalld设置防火墙规则,都是保障服务器安全的基本措施。
本图基于AI算法,仅供参考 养成良好的文档习惯,记录每次变更和操作,有助于团队协作和后续维护。一个清晰的运维手册,往往比复杂的工具更能提升整体效率。(编辑:92站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

